Written by Linda Richardson, who teaches sale techniques to such Fortune 500 companies as IBM, 3M and Johnson & Johnson, this guide reveals how to get customers to close the sale. Richardson argues that much of what appears to be "consultative selling" today is a m…asquerade for product selling. Packed with self-tests and real-world examples, "Stop Telling, Start Selling" drills salespeople in six critical skills designed for the tough 1990s and beyond: presence, rapport-building, questioning, listening, positioning, and checking. The result is a revitalized, dialogue-based process that pierces the armour of today's cynical, tightfisted customer and should make the difference between winning their business and coming in second. Linda Richardson is the founder of Richardson, a global sales performance company where she serves as executive chairwoman. She consults with sales organizations and sales leadership on sales process and sales effectiveness. She teaches sales and management courses at the Wharton Graduate School of the University of Pennsylvania and the Wharton Executive Development Center. Her last book, Perfect Selling, was a New York Times bestseller and received the SBA gold medal for best sales book. Richardson is credited with starting the consultative sales movement, which has guided most sales methodologies used by companies for the past few decades. Noted sales consultant Linda Richardson offers salespeople the tools they need to successfully use customer-focused, dialogue selling. Featuring real-world dialogue samples, helpful dos and don'ts, self-tests, checklists, and other useful tools, this guide offers insight on every aspect of face-to-face selling, from the initial introduction through the needs identification and the negotiation of terms and price to the successful close, with prime emphasis on the six critical skills necessary to the dialogue-driven sales call: presence, rapport building, questioning, listening, product positioning, and checking.
